Understanding 45-Foot ContainersDimensions and Specifications
A 45-foot container is designed to bring more cargo than its 20-foot and 40-foot counterparts while still maintaining ease of transport and handling. Below is a table summarizing the crucial dimensions and specs of a 45-foot standard shipping container:
Specification45-Foot ContainerExternal Length45 ft (13.72 m)External Width8 ft (2.44 m)External Height9.5 ft (2.89 m)Internal Length44.5 ft (13.56 m)Internal Width7.7 ft (2.35 m)Internal Dimensions Of 45 Ft Container Height8.5 ft (2.59 m)Maximum Gross Weight67,196 pounds (30,000 kg)Payload CapacityAround 58,000 lbs (26,300 kg)Volume3,040 cu ft (86.1 cbm)Advantages of Using 45-Foot Containers
The 45-foot container offers many benefits that make it a favored option for various industries. Here are some of the essential advantages:
1. Increased Capacity
Among the most substantial benefits of the 45-foot container is its bigger capacity. This extra space enables businesses to transfer more items in one delivery, minimizing the general shipping costs.
2. Cost-Effectiveness
When shipping larger amounts, utilizing a 45-foot Container 45 Ft can be more cost-effective than sending out numerous 20-foot or 40-foot containers. It enhances shipping costs and minimizes managing charges.
3. Flexibility in Cargo Types
These containers can accommodate a varied variety of cargo types, consisting of general cargo, disposable products, and even specialized items such as lorries or equipment, thanks to various internal configurations.
4. Enhanced Durability
Constructed from high-quality steel and geared up with weather-resistant functions, 45-foot containers are designed to endure severe weather, ensuring that the cargo remains protected.
5. Accessibility of High-Cube Options
High-cube 45-foot containers, which provide an additional foot in height, offer boosted volume capability, making them perfect for lighter, bulkier products.

Can a 45-foot container be transported by truck?
Yes, 45-foot containers can be carried by truck, however it is vital to make sure that the trucking company has the appropriate equipment, as not all trucks can accommodate the length and weight.
2. What kinds of cargo can be filled into a 45-foot container?
A 45-foot container can carry a broad range of cargo, including basic product, machinery, perishable products (when properly customized for refrigeration), and even oversized cargo in some circumstances.
3. Are 45-foot containers appropriate for intermodal transportation?
Definitely! The design of 45 container-foot containers allows them to be quickly moved in between ships, trains, and trucks, making them ideal for intermodal transportation.
4. How do I choose between a basic and a high-cube 45-foot container?
Choosing in between a standard 45-foot container and a high-cube version depends on the size and kind of cargo you mean to ship. For basic products, either alternative works, however for bulkier items, a high-cube container is more suitable.
5. What is the normal life-span of a 45' Shipping Containers For Sale container?
In general, a properly maintained shipping container can last between 10 to 15 years. Nevertheless, elements such as usage, ecological conditions, and upkeep practices can substantially impact its lifespan.
